NASA has officially refuted a chilling theory suggesting that the Earth would lose gravity on August 12 at 14:33GMT for seven seconds. The debunked theory, known as ‘Project Anchor,’ surfaced in November 2024, claiming that 60 million deaths would occur as people fell to the ground.
Conspiracy theorists spread this misinformation on social media platforms like Instagram and Twitter, causing alarm among users. Despite claims made by individuals like @mr_danya_of, NASA clarified that the Earth’s gravity is determined by its mass and that there is no possibility of it suddenly disappearing.
